Paloma Aguas is the Communications Strategist for the American Civil Liberties Union of New Jersey. In this role, Paloma develops and executes strategic communications, including public education materials, digital and print publications, and special projects. Prior to joining the ACLU-NJ’s staff, Paloma worked as a researcher for the 2016 Hillary Clinton campaign and Princeton University’s LGBT Oral History Project.

A lifelong New Jerseyan, Paloma started at the ACLU-NJ in 2018 after graduating from Princeton University with a bachelor’s degree in Spanish & Portuguese and a certificate in Latin American Studies. While at Princeton, Paloma facilitated the LGBT Center’s first-year-students discussion group for three years and worked for the Institute of International and Regional Studies.
